Testing Unified Substrate Theory: β-Silence in the BOSS LOWZ BAO Monopole

Authors: Panagis, Christoforos;

Testing Unified Substrate Theory: β-Silence in the BOSS LOWZ BAO Monopole

Abstract

This study tests whether the BOSS DR12 LOWZ South BAO monopole exhibits the log-periodic β-modes predicted by Unified Substrate Theory. Residuals from two baseline models are analysed at the fixed frequencies β = 4, 9, 16, and 27.57 and calibrated against Gaussian-noise Monte Carlo realizations. No positive β-signal is found; instead, the residuals are unusually β-silent relative to the adopted null model, providing a null consistency test of the framework.
